Raiders top Wildcats on Senior day

Raiders top Wildcats on Senior day

(Nashua, NH)Rivier College defeated Johnson & Whales University on Saturday afternoon in an upset victory to finish off their season with a victory and snapping their 10 game losing streak on senior day.

The Raiders (5-20 Overall, 3-15 GNAC) were led by their big man down low sophomore Tom Poitras (Bow, NH) who had a season high 36 points and made 14 of 19 field goals. They were also led in the paint by junior Mike Polley(Nashua, NH)who also had a season high with 14 rebounds. Senior Will Snider(Brooklyn, NY) who was honored before the game, also turned out a strong performance with 10 points and was 6 for 6 at the line.

The Wildcats(12-13 Overall, 11-7 GNAC) had two player tie for the team lead with 22 points with junior Matt Williams (Mt. Kisco, NY) and senior James Folk (Lawrence, MA). Williams also led the team with 6 assists and 5 rebounds and played a full 40 minutes.

Finishing off the season with a strong win the young Raiders will look forward to the 2012-2013 season with a more experienced team with veteran leadership. With only one player graduating the Raiders will have most of their squad returning next year.
